Instructions

  1. Step 1: Season 4 chicken breasts with 1/2 tsp salt and 1/4 tsp black pepper on both sides.
  2. Step 2: Heat 2 tbsp olive oil in an o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at. Sear chicken for 4-5 minutes per side until golden brown, then remove and set aside.
  3. Step 3: Add 1 tbsp minced garlic and 1 tsp dried thyme to the skillet and cook for 30 seconds until fragrant. Add 1 lb trimmed asparagus and cook for 2 minutes.
  4. Step 4: Return chicken to skillet, nestling it among asparagus, then pour 1/2 cup chicken broth around the chicken and asparagus. Arrange 1 lemon slice around the perimeter.
  5. Step 5: Transfer skillet to a preheated oven at 400°F (200°C) and bake for 18-20 minutes until chicken reaches 165°F and asparagus is tender.
  6. Step 6: Let rest for 5 minutes before slicing and serving with pan juices.

How do I store leftover One-Pan Lemon Garlic Chicken with Roasted Asparagus?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ep chicken breasts from drying out.

How do I scale One-Pan Lemon Garlic Chicken with Roasted Asparagus for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
